A gap between the sash's frame and the frame could be the reason behind your uPVC windows not closing properly. This problem could not only cause draughts but could also cause damp and water damage. To determine this, try putting a piece of paper between the sash and the frame to see if the frame can be closed.

To repair this, you'll have to take off the seal around the frame and sash. Then, you'll have to remove the gearbox that locks from its position inside the frame. To access the gearbox you will require an open-ended screwdriver or torch. After you have removed the gearbox, you will need to replace it with a new one of the same type and size.

UPVC window frame repair

If your uPVC windows are damaged, have cracks, holes, or an unsound window seal It is crucial to repair the problem as soon as you notice it. These issues can cause the glass to become cloudy, and they may also lead to water leaks. Furthermore, the damage to the frames can decrease the insulation value of your home, which can result in more expensive energy bills. Fortunately, most of these issues can be repaired with some simple DIY repairs or by hiring a professional with experience.

UPVC window repair is more cost-effective than replacing the entire window, however there are some cases where it is better to replace the entire unit. This is particularly true when the frame is damaged beyond repair. There are a variety of factors that impact the total cost of UPVC window replacement, including the type of material used and the amount of work required. A complete replacement can cost between $100 and $1,000 per window, and the price will vary based on the extent of the damage and if replacement is required.

It is essential to clean upvc window repairs windows regularly to prevent moisture and dirt buildup. This will allow you to avoid costly repairs in the future. In general, you should do this at least two times a year. You can also use WD-40 to lubricate the moving parts of your UPVC window. Before cleaning the frame, it's best to clean off any dust or cobwebs with a soft bristle brush. You can sand off any scratches on the frames in order to make them appear new.

A leaking UPVC window may be the result of a variety of factors such as weather conditions, and general wear and tear. These factors can cause the UPVC window's frame to crack or be damaged. The damage can be costly to repair, which is why it is important to seek out a qualified expert to handle the job.

Another issue that is common is water condensation between glass panes of your double-glazed UPVC windows. This happens when the window frames aren't fitted correctly or the nail fins have become loose and no longer providing an effective seal. A uPVC repair specialist will replace the seals and ensure that the window is sealed which will prevent drafts and improve efficiency in energy use.
